Next.js’te veri prefetching’in önemi nedir ve nasıl uygulanır?
Next.js’te Veri Prefetching'in Önemi
Next.js, web uygulamalarında performansı artırmak için veri prefetching özelliğini kullanır. Bu, kullanıcıların arayüzü daha hızlı yüklemesini sağlamak için verilerin önceden alınmasını ifade eder.- Hızlı Yükleme Süreleri: Verilerin önceden yüklenmesi, sayfanın daha hızlı görüntülenmesini sağlar.
- Kullanıcı Deneyimi: Kullanıcılar, tıkladıkları bağlantılara hızlıca erişebilirler.
- SEO Avantajları: Arama motorları, içeriklerin hızlıca yüklenmesini değerlendirir, bu da sıralamayı etkileyebilir.
Next.js'te Veri Prefetching Nasıl Uygulanır?
Veri prefetching, Next.js'te birkaç şekilde uygulanabilir:- Link ile Prefetching:
next/linkbileşeni kullanarak, bağlantılar tıklandığında verileri önceden yükleyebilirsiniz. - getStaticProps: Static Site Generation (SSG) ile HTML dosyası oluştururken veri alabilirsiniz.
- getServerSideProps: Her istekte sunucu tarafında veri almak için kullanılabilir.
- SWR ve React Query: Veri yönetimi için bu kütüphaneler kullanılarak, dinamik bir şekilde veri prefetch etmeyi sağlayan yöntemlerdir.
Cevap yazmak için lütfen
.
Aynı kategoriden
- Yapay zeka mühendisliği öğrenmek için hangi adımları takip etmeliyim?
- Atomaltı parçacıklarının davranışı hakkında temel bilgi nedir?
- Veri tabanı tasarımında normalization nedir ve neden önemlidir?
- Yapay zeka algoritmalarının yazılım geliştirme süreçlerindeki otomasyon ve verimlilik üzerindeki etkileri nelerdir
- Yazılım geliştirmeye yeni başlayan mühendis adayları için en temel programlama dili hangisidir?
- Mühendislik alanında en temel programlama dilleri hangileridir?
- Queue tabanlı işleyicilerde backoff stratejileri ve DLQ kullanımı
- Docker containerlar nedir ve nasıl çalışırlar?
- Dinamik uygulama güvenlik testi (DAST) ve fuzzing nedir?
- Dizüstü bilgisayarımın performansını artırmak için hangi yazılımları kullanabilirim?
- Yapay zeka destekli yazılım geliştirme araçlarının geleneksel yöntemlere kıyasla proje verimliliği ve hata oranları üzerindeki etkileri nelerdir
- Nedir bir API ve nasıl çalışır?
- JavaScript’te template literals nasıl kullanılır?
- Python’da bir stringi tersten nasıl çevirebilirim?
- Python’da bir stringin içindeki rakamları nasıl silebilirim?
- Python'da liste elemanlarını nasıl sıralayabiliriz?
- Python’da bir stringin harflerini sıralı olarak nasıl değiştirebilirim?
- Matematikte çarpanların toplamı nedir?
- Bilgisayarımın RAM’ini arttırabilir miyim?
- Başlangıç seviyesinde bir kullanıcı olarak HTML nedir ve nasıl kullanılır?
